When I fire more than 3 rounds out of my 98 Mauser I have to ratchet the hell out of bolt handle to get it in the vertical position to extract the spent casing and chamber a fresh round. To the best of my knowledge the bolt assembly is properly lubed so I can't see why this is happening. It appears to be a heat issue due to the fact that once I let the rifle cool off the problem dissipates. After each round fired the bolt mechanism gets progressively harder to operate. After the third round I literally have to place my left hand on the weapon and use considerable force with my right hand to work the bolt. Something isn't right.
